Why AI matters at this scale
Colorado Outdoor Education Center (COEC) has been a cornerstone of experiential learning since 1971, serving K-12 students across Colorado with immersive outdoor programs. With a staff of 201-500, the organization manages complex logistics—scheduling field trips, coordinating transportation, maintaining equipment, and ensuring safety—while delivering high-quality educational content. At this scale, even modest efficiency gains can translate into significant cost savings and enhanced program capacity, making AI a strategic lever for growth and impact.
What Colorado Outdoor Education Center Does
COEC provides hands-on environmental and adventure-based education, partnering with schools to bring classroom concepts to life in nature. Programs range from day trips to multi-day camps, requiring meticulous planning of staff, gear, and itineraries. The center’s size means it operates with a blend of dedicated educators and administrative personnel, often stretched thin by manual processes.

Three High-Impact AI Opportunities
1. Intelligent Scheduling and Resource Optimization
Coordinating hundreds of student groups, staff shifts, and equipment across multiple sites is a logistical puzzle. AI algorithms can analyze historical data, weather forecasts, and staff availability to generate optimal schedules, reducing idle time and overtime. ROI: A 10-15% improvement in resource utilization could save tens of thousands annually while allowing the center to serve more students.
2. Automated Communication and Enrollment
Handling inquiries, registrations, and follow-ups manually consumes significant staff hours. AI chatbots and automated email workflows can manage routine interactions, send reminders, and collect feedback. ROI: Reduced administrative costs and faster response times can boost enrollment and partner satisfaction, directly impacting revenue.
3. Personalized Learning Content Delivery
AI can analyze student demographics, learning preferences, and past program data to recommend tailored pre-trip materials, activities, and post-trip assessments. This deepens educational impact and strengthens school partnerships. ROI: Differentiated programming can justify premium pricing and attract grant funding tied to measurable outcomes.
Deployment Risks and Considerations
Implementing AI in an outdoor education setting requires careful navigation. Student data privacy is paramount; any AI system must comply with FERPA and state regulations. Connectivity in remote field locations can be unreliable, so solutions must support offline functionality. Staff may resist technology that feels impersonal or threatens their roles—change management and inclusive design are critical. Start with low-risk, high-visibility pilots like scheduling or email automation, and involve educators in tool selection to ensure AI enhances rather than detracts from the hands-on mission.
